Rider 2019.3 正式发布了,以下是最主要的更新内容:

IT之家1月24日消息今天微软发布了Visual Studio 2019预览版2,现在Visual
Studio现在将在后台下载更新,并使用控件Visual
Studio更新的安装模式。Visual Studio 2019预览版2带来了大量新功能。

澳门葡萄京官方网站 1

  • 对 T4
    模板的出色支持,包括模板执行、调试、代码高亮、导航、重构、代码完成等功能

安装

Rider 2019.2 发布了,新版本包括不少新功能和改进:

澳门葡萄京官方网站 2

效率更高现在,Visual Studio现在将在后台下载更新。

  • 调试器:调试时高亮关键变量;Run to Statement 和 Jump to
    Statement
    在代码编辑器中有浮动图标;在许多情况下,堆栈计算和步进速度也要快得多。
  • 性能分析方面得到改进,因此现在可以直接在 Rider 中配置 Windows、Linux
    和 macOS 上的 .NET Core 应用程序
  • 跨平台单元测试范围和连续测试,最终将支持 Unity 测试
  • 启动性能得到改善,鼠标滚动很顺畅,许多 UI 冻结都已消除

控件Visual Studio更新的安装模式。

           澳门葡萄京官方网站 3

澳门葡萄京官方网站 4

IDE

  • 适用于 Xamarin iOS 开发者:将 .ipa 文件发布到 iOS 设备,并直接从
    Rider 管理 Xamarin iOS 项目的配置文件。
  • WinForms 设计工具:使用来自
    Telerik、DevExpress、Syncfusion、ComponentOne 和 Infragistics
    的第三方控件;并使用 32 位控件。
  • Docker-compose 支持现在涵盖了调试器,只需单击鼠标,即可调试多容器
    Docker 应用程序
  • 在版本控制支持中,Rider 已经开始在使用版本控制系统(例如
    Git)时尝试用户界面和用户体验。可在 IDE
    左侧的新“提交”工具窗口中查看新的实时差异预览,除此之外还有一些其他改进

创建新项目的改进基于标签的搜索和轻松访问”最近的项目模板”列表中。

           澳门葡萄京官方网站 5

澳门葡萄京官方网站 6

创建新项直接从Visual Studio搜索并更快地找到与改进的关联性。

  • 代码覆盖现在适用于 Mac OS、Linux 和 Windows 上的 Mono
    应用程序和单元测试。
  • 增强 C# 支持:更好的 C# 8.0
    支持,并将范围内的转换连接应用于插值上下文操作。
  • Code Vision:可在代码编辑器中查看声明的函数、值、成员和 VCS
    作者的推断类型。
  • UI:现在可以在“本地更改”选项卡上使用非模态对话框进行提交;UI
    已针对 Light 主题的选项卡进行了更新;还有全新的代码完成弹出窗口。

更多详细内容见更新说明:

体验改进按监视器感知支持通过具有完整PMA功能和许多可用性问题的修补程序的多个组件。

           澳门葡萄京官方网站 7

了解的重要信息,例如Visual Studio实时共享请求,有一个新通知体验。

以上是 Rider 2019.2
的更新亮点,本次更新还包含很多其他内容,详情可查看发布公告:

(文/开源中国)    

将一系列代码清理fixers保存为能够轻松选择所需代码清理期间运行的fixers的配置文件。

新的触发器.NET重构和代码修补程序。

(文/开源中国)    

请参阅与预览、付费和试用版中的标记扩展的状态扩展和更新对话框。

检查并配置哪些预览功能所需active由于已在此预览版中重置默认值。

通过排除某些使扩展保持最新测试窗口已标记为在此版本中弃用的Api。

我们已从服务器资源管理器;删除与Azure应用服务相关的功能而是在云资源管理器提供了等效功能。

性能

了解新快捷方式生成所选内容和快速生成全部中与新的CMake生成所有命令。

改进的代码使用更快地性能的c + +文件中的CMake项目的IntelliSense。

负载较大.NET Core项目。

加载项目依赖项快速使用新的项目上下文菜单命令。

请参阅中的性能提示的性能中心。

常规调试和诊断

启动使用Google Chrome自定义参数和调试JavaScript应用程序所有可以在Visual
Studio IDE。

使用突出显示热路径性能Profiler中的CPU和DotNet对象分配工具。

编程语言

C++

体验在编辑器中的代码分析警告。代码分析自动在后台和警告显示为绿色波浪线。

尝试使用全新模板栏,使用在查看窗口UI,并支持嵌套模板。

运行新的、已更新的c + +实现生存期配置文件检查器。

将使用新的CMake项目配置CMake设置编辑器,它提供CMakeSettings.json的替代方法。

试用OpenMP SIMD矢量化。

F#

预览版F# 4.6除了细微改进F#编译器和工具。

JavaScript/TypeScript

调试单元测试Node.js项目中。

遇到的构建从TypeScript项目的用户的其他支持NuGet和npm包。

Python

更轻松地使用Python环境,包括改进了对使用新的Python环境选择器工具栏的打开文件夹支持。

Web技术

体验的增强功能Azure
DevOps工作项体验包括内联分配工作项和改进的#mentions体验的支持。

使用项目文件更轻松地探索和体验的更好的控制台应用.NET Core工具。

体验增强功能摘要的所有应用的发布配置文件。此外,一个名为的新部分依赖项现已推出应用程序发布到Azure应用服务时。

容器工具

体验更流畅地单个项目用于容器化和调试。

请使用添加了对调试Alpine和其他基本映像。

使用Xamarin进行移动开发

加快生成时间与我们改进生成在Xamarin.Android中。

体验增强快速部署并d8/r8支持适用于Xamarin.Android。

尝试使用Xamarin.Android设计器改进初始支持约束布局。

使用Xamarin
Android设计器通过提高工作效率使用转到定义并增强用于Android资源文件的XML
IntelliSense自动完成。

轻松设置和编辑与新的属性面板的Xamarin.Forms控件属性。

使用Xamarin.Forms预览程序而无需生成应用程序。

体验稳定性/性能的更新。

使用新添加Shell模板Xamarin.Forms 4.0。

查看更多详细的生成进度信息。

提高性能时创建新的Xamarin项目。

Visual Studio 2019 预览版 2
中的新增功能的详细信息及更多内容,
点此链接查看。

Visual Studio 2019预览版2下载,点此链接。